#00d52e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#00d52e is composed of 0% red, 83.5%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.4%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 133 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 41.8%. #00d52e color hex could be obtained by blending #00ff5c with #00ab00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

Shades and Tints of #00d52e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001104 is the darkest color, while #fcfffd is the lightest one.
